Abstract

As an environmental phenomenon, hurricanes cause significant property damage and loss of life in coastal areas almost every year. Research concerning hurricanes and their aftermath is gaining more and more attention. The potential changeability of hurricane data and hurricane models requires robust, maintainable and easily extensible software system for hurricane simulation. Focusing on the design and implementation of the components in each layer, we describe a hurricane simulation system built on the three-tier architecture to achieve good flexibility, extensibility and resistance to potential changes.
